Alternative High School (Closed 2018)

Serving 231 students in grades 10-12, Alternative High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math was ≤20% (which was lower than the Washington state average of 51%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ts was 70-79% (which was higher than the Washington state average of 61%).
The student:teacher ratio of 14:1 was l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ment was 30%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which was lower than the Washington state average of 52% (majority Hispanic).
